Transaction d287308598076181aad74e285d9fac853840bb7a3e61f0bc10da03feade97799
1 Input
1 Output
-
d287308598076181aad74e285d9fac853840bb7a3e61f0bc10da03feade97799:0
- value
- 223018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da869537fdadb947dc6e2f78cb809d06afc8e87d OP_EQUAL
- address
- 3McUTLztU9uJ1Tt1BYXLxmhzhy41fk2fRH